/*
 * Layout of the interrupt registers, part of the parent bus.
 */
struct gscbus_ic {
        volatile u_int32_t irr; /* int request register */
        volatile u_int32_t imr; /* int mask register */
        volatile u_int32_t ipr; /* int pending register */
        volatile u_int32_t icr; /* int control register */
        volatile u_int32_t iar; /* int address register */
        volatile u_int32_t rsvd[3];
};
